Kategorie-Archiv: Allgemein

TYPO3′s own Summer of Code 2012

Read the official news on http://typo3.org/news/article/typo3-summer-of-code-2012-it-happens/

If you have any questions, drop ma a mail at tobias.liebig(at)typo3.org

We are really looking forward to your awesome projects!

It’s spring!

Join the Google Summer Of Code 2012

The Google Summer of Code 2012 is coming up.

The last two years I participate the GSoC as a mentor and last year I had the great opportunity to join the mentor summit in SF. I really got into the idea of GSoC. You might have read my article about what can be improved this year. Maybe thats why I have been asked recently to join the this years TYPO3-GSoC-Admin-Team to organize TYPO3′s Summer of Code.

One of the main issues of the last year was the lack of inner and outer communication. Ingo and I already started to discuss how to improve that. However, beside of the regular “official reports” on news.typo3.org, I’m going to blog about my personal point of view during the summer. At least I’m trying to do so.

We need you!

On last monday the organization application phase did start. The deadline is the next friday the 9.3. Which means we have like one week from now.

Now it’s our turn to apply and to do so and to get the best out of this summer, we urgently need your help!

For the moment we need a) possible Mentors and b) ideas for projects.

Could you imagine beeing a mentor?

The mentor is like the project manager for a student and his project. You going to decide, together with the other mentors, which students proposals will be accepted and you will guide one of these projects over the summer. You should already be involved in the TYPO3-Community and really feel the spirit of TYPO3. You are not going to actualy ‘work’ or even code on your students project. That’s really the students part. The mentors task is more about involving the student into our community, getting and keeping the student on track and beeing available for your students questions. Expect like 3-5 hours of work per week. You will need to do hand in a midterm and a final evaluation to google, which actualy is a short questionaire. You going to do regular status meetings with your student (e.g. by skype), reviewing the students work, joining our regular mentor meetings in BigBlueButton e.g. to report about the project status. Never done something like this before? No problem: You won’t be alone. We will have some experienced mentors from the last years again, which gladly will help to solve all questions. This is one of the reasons why we will do regular mentor meetings this year. What you will get? First of all a great summer with a cool project and a cool student. Also there is a small(!) compensation. Two of our mentors will join the mentor summit in San Francisco at the Google HQ. But most important: you will do something good for the student, for the OpenSource spirit and for TYPO3! And hey: There will be T-Shirts for everyone!

As I was a mentor for two years now, I can tell you it’s a really nice and fun job and worthful experience.

Any questions about beeing a mentor? Like to be one? Get in touch with me!

Ideas for possible projects

When the students apply in the next phase of GSoC, they will hand in project proposals. As most of the students are not that deep into TYPO3 and about our current projects, we need to provide some possible ideas. In the last years we had an ‘ideas’ page (actualy Google requires us to have one), which we need to update for this years application.

We need any project idea related to the TYPO3 core, FLOW3 or ‘Phoenix’. Any rough idea will do! No need for fully concepted/drafted projects, just ideas. I’m going to collect all of these ideas and discuss them with the mentors. These ideas, which we think are doable by a student during the summer, will be presented on the ideas page.

For example: completely rewriting the v4 list module might not be doable for someone never have seen TYPO3 before. A FLOW3 package to browse model data is.

If you are a core team member, core project team member (/leader), a experienced TYPO3 developer or just someone actualy heavily using TYPO3 or FLOW3 and have an idea? Drop me a line!

Make it our “summer of code”

I’m really looking forward to this summer.

Do not hesitate to contact me if you like to participate or if you have any questions or ideas:

“Hey! How are you?” – Eine Kurzreise nach San Francisco

Es ist Freitag, kurz nach 23:00. GTM-8. San Francisco. Genauer: Sunnyvale im SiliconValley. Zuhause müsste es jetzt also so gegen 8:00 morgens sein.

Seit ein paar Tagen bin ich in San Francisco. Das erste mal auf der anderen Seite vom “großen Teich”. Der Flug war sehr lang und anstrengend, wobei die Reise in einem A380 ehrlich schon sehr angenehm ist.

Kaum in SFO angekommen habe ich es schon direkt bei der Autovermietung das erste mal gehört: der Satz, der mir in den nächsten Tage noch öfter begegnen soll. “Hey! How are you?”, als ob der Gegenüber einen schon länger kennt und mich jetzt – nach langer Zeit – endlich mal wieder sieht und deshalb ernsthaft daran interessiert ist, wie es mir so geht. Oder wie mein Tag bisher so war. Ich bin mir noch nicht ganz sicher, wie und ob man auf diese “Frage” reagiert. Ein “Fine. Thanks.” tut’s bisher ganz gut. Überall liegt man sehr viel Wert auf Freundlichkeit und guten Service. Grundsätzlich bekommt man – ohne danach fragen zu müssen – alles so dargeboten/genau erklärt, dass keine Fragen mehr offen bleiben. Das war z.B. beim Mietwagen, im Supermarkt, im Hostel im Diner und beim Fahrradverleih so.

Gestern habe ich mir ein Fahrrad geliehen, bin über die Golden Gate Bridge nach Sausalitos geradelt, mit der Fähre wieder zurück und dann Kreuz und Quer durch SF gefahren. Das kann ich wirklich empfehlen. SF hat viele schöne Ecken, die man sehr gut mit dem Rad erreichen und abklappern kann. Was ich NICHT empfehlen kann, zu versuchen die Hügel mit dem Rad zu überwinden. Dass an einigen Straßen die Autos 90° zur Fahrrichtung parken müssen oder keine normale Straßenbahn, sondern einer der berühmten Cablecars fahren, hat schon einen bestimmten Grund. Selbst das bergauf schieben ist sehr anstrengend. Nichtsdestotrotz eine gute Erfahrung. Bei meiner Tour durch SF habe ich die Büros von Dropbox und Github gesucht und gefunden. Übrigens nicht sehr spektakulär. Es fehlt in SF noch ein Nerd-Souvenier-Shop, wo man T-Shirts und all die Merchandise-Artikel der ansässigen Firmen kaufen kann.

Aber warum bin ich überhaupt in SF? Google unterstützt jedes Jahr Open-Source-Projekte, wie z.B. TYPO3, und Studenten die sich in diesen engagieren möchten. Jeder Student wird dabei von einem Mentor der Projekt Organisation begleitet. Dieser “management” ein Projekt, dass der Student im Laufe des Sommers umsetzt. “Google Summer Of Code” heißt das dann.

Am Ende des Sommers werden von jeder teilnehmenden Organisation 1-2 Mentoren zum GooglePlex nach MountainView eingeladen, damit sich dort alle miteinander auszutauschen können. Und in diesem Jahr bin ich der glückliche, der als “Delegate” zu diesem “Mentor summit” geschickt wurde.

Also hab ich heute das (sehr einfache) Hostel, in dem ich die letzten zwei Nächte verbracht habe, verlassen und bin in den Süden gefahren. Der Besuch einiger bekannter Adressen durfte natürlich nicht fehlen. Heute standen u.a. die “Standfort University” und Apple in Cupertino und “Fry’s” auf dem Plan. T-Shirts: √. Eingecheckt in das “Domain”-Hotel für die nächsten zwei Nächte, erlebte ich das komplette Gegenteil zum Hostel. Alles sehr großzügig bemessen. Ich kann sogar die Härte der Matratze mit einer Fernbedienung verstellen. Selbstverständlich für linke und rechte Seite des Bettes getrennt.

Heute Abend gab es am Pool ein kleines Warmup und Abendessen. Morgen um 8:30 gibt es dann auf dem GoogleCampus Frühstück und anschließend die eigentliche Veranstaltung, den “Google Summer Of Code Mentor Summit”. Ich bin mal gespannt, werde berichten.

Next up: Setup a website and blog on a regular basis

Es ist eine ganze Weile her, dass ich irgendwas auf meiner Website gemacht habe. Die letzten Versuche einen Blog zu betreiben sind – wie vermutlich viele andere auch – an zu wenig Zuwendung gescheitert.

Aber: Neuer “Job” – Neue Motivation – Neuer Versuch.

Ich möchte hier ein bisschen Know-how teilen. Und sei es, dass ich für mich selber hier Snippets, Workarounds, Bugfixes, Tipps hier ablege um sie später wiederzufinden (“ich hab doch schonmal…”).